Hi my name is Alf Hampson, I am new to this site so please excuse me if I go on a bit.
On the 1881 census which I know is correct, shows William Hampson age 32 (my Great Grandfather) born 1849 with his wife Mary E Hampson (Born 1852) and first child Beatrice (under 1 year) the 1891 census shows Beatrice 11, Mabel 9, Mary E Hampson 6, and Maud 4, (my Grandmother) .The address on both census show 12 Galloway street, Manchester. when I go back on the census for 1871,1861, I have found a William "H" Hampson age 22, then 12 (on the 1861 census) with a Father called James but now the address is  Print Street, Hooley Hill Audenshaw, Lancashire.The 1851 and 1841census shows West Street, Hooley Hill and  I was wondering if this is the same family and if anybody out there had any info about the Hampson family tree, they could share with me as I am a little doubtful if I am tracing the right lineThanks
